Key Features
- Find My compatibility: Lets users play a sound and view the tracker location on the map directly in the Find My app for fast recovery of lost items.
- Super-loud alarm: The tracker emits up to 100db when prompted from the app, making it audible under cushions, bags, or light blankets.
- Ultra-long battery life: A low self-discharge battery holds standby for roughly 5-10 years, reducing the need for frequent replacement.
- Lost Mode with contact info: Activate Lost Mode to display contact details via NFC so a finder can reach you without extra fees.
- IP67 rating: Water and dust resistance lets the card survive brief immersion up to about 3 ft for 30 minutes and handle rain or splashes.

Specifications
| Compatibility | iPhone with Find My |
| Form factor | Credit card-like tracker card |
| Alarm loudness | Up to 100db |
| Battery life | Approximately 5-10 years standby |
| Water & dust rating | IP67 (up to ~3 ft for 30 minutes) |
| Lost mode | Displays contact info via NFC |

Frequently Asked Questions
Will this work with Android phones?
No, the tracker is Apple MFi certified and designed to work with the Find My app on iPhone only.
How loud is the alarm and where can I hear it?
The alarm can reach up to 100db, loud enough to be heard under cushions, in bags, or through light blankets when within Bluetooth range.
Is the tracker water resistant?
Yes, it has an IP67 rating which protects against dust and immersion up to about 3 ft for 30 minutes, suitable for rain and brief submersion.
